EUROPEAN FIXED INCOME UPDATE: almost deja vu for recovering debt futures

Analysis details (10:50)

Not quite a case of groundhog day for bonds, but a similar pattern panning out following another bounce from lows set on the back of a more upbeat than anticipated US macro release, and this time via the services sector ISM. Bunds and Gilts are off best levels between 141.44-140.58 and 106.312-105.83 respective extremes and absorbing reasonably well received 2 and 5 year offerings, but with UK bonds still awaiting longer-dated DMO issuance and lagging behind in the run up. Meanwhile, US Treasuries are tagging along having underperformed sub-par on Monday with the T-note just above 114-00 within a relatively tight 114-02+/113-25 overnight range.
